Temporary Works CoordinatorJf Nuclear Aug 2022 - Aug 2023Dorchester, England, United KingdomI was the Temporary Works Coordinator for a large part of the duration of the Winfrith Decomissioning project whilst seconded from IDH. My job role involved producing all of the temporary works design briefs, maintaining the temporary works register, liasing with the site team for installation works, reviewing designs & was also an active member of the constructability processes for the project.Producing all permits to load, strike & recording any design changes that were needed while complying with the Temporary Works process was something I was consistently required to do to ensure that the workers and site was compliant for the duration of the time I was on the project. Instilling the process into the Scaffold team, General Ops team and sub contractors was also something which I actively carried out whilst on site to communicate the importance and relevance of the Temporary Works procedure within the construciton industry - both in a practial sense but predominantly from a Health & Safety and compliance stand-point. -
